procedure solution(k,y,z : real);
var
D,x1,x,x2:real;
begin
D:=y*y-4*k*z;
if D>0 then
begin
x1:=(-y+sqrt(D))/2*k;
x2:=(-y-sqrt(D))/2*k;
writeln('x1=',x1);
writeln('x2=',x2);
end
else if D=0 then
begin
x:=-1y/2*k;
writeln('x=',x);
end
else
writeln('Нет вещественных корней');
end;
var
a,b,c :real;
begin
writeln('Введите коэфиценты a,b,c');
read(a,b,c);
solution(a,b,c);
end.